Hi Guys,
>Yoda bot needs some urgent improvements and while I thought I would have enough time to work on it before, due to commitments elsewhere I am unable to give sufficient time to our old chat bot and I would like to invite tsomeone interested among you guys to become the maintainer. While the whole code is quiet short and self explanatory, if you don't have experience with POE or any module it uses, I would be happy to guide you through it.
>Mail me your github handle if you would like to help our chat bot evolve into a smarter and more helpful tool.

>What it does:
>
>* Greets people when they come online
>
>* Stores and plays information on upcoming meetups
>
>* Gives other standard info on bangalore.pm
>
>* Talks when someone says yoda in the channel
>
>* Bids goodbyes to those leaving the channel
>
>
>Targeted features/fixes:
>* Answering machine: Store messages for offline nicks and play them when he/she come online
>
>* Do not greet someone more than once a day
>
>* provide module information from cpan when asked for it.
>
>* Fix complaints from IRC channel users.
>
>
>We are still looking for ideas on useful stuff yoda might be able to do in the chatroom like lookup cpan or modules etc.
